BURDEN, Richard |
Birmingham, Northfield |
Labour |
| |
Member for Birmingham, Northfield since 1992. Committees: Member, International Development Select Committee since 2005; Member, Trade and Industry Select Committee 2001-05; Chair, All-Party Parliamentary Group on Electoral Reform; Chair, Britain-Palestine All-Party Parliamentary Group; Chair, All-Party Parliamentary Motor Group; Chair, Birmingham Group of Labour MPs; Member, PLP Trade and Industry and Foreign Affairs Committees; former Chair, Parliamentary Advisory Council on Transport Safety; Former Secretary, PLP Trade and Industry Committee. Political career: Parliamentary Advisor on Motorsport to Richard Caborn MP as Minister for Sport since 2001; PPS to Jeff Rooker MP as Pensions Minister 1999-2001, and as Food Safety Minister 1997-99. Special political interests: Trade and industry, especially automotive and motorsport industries; citizenship issues; constitutional reform and electoral reform; regional government; regeneration; Middle East. Profession/Trade: Former trade union officer. Education: Wallasey Technical Grammar School; Bramhall Comprehensive School; St John-s College of FE (Manchester); University of York, BA (Hons) Politics; Warwick University, MA Industrial Relations. Languages spoken: French (rusty). Affiliations: Fabian Society; Socialist Environment and Resources Association; Socialist Health Association; Co-op Party; Labour Campaign for Electoral Reform; Electoral Reform Society; Labour Middle East Council; Council for the Advancement of Arab-British Understanding. Hobbies: Motorsport (holds a competition racing licence), travel, food, cinema. b. 1 September 1954, Liverpool. Married with three stepchildren.
